Ekong’s Udinese stunned at home by relegation threatened Lecce

William Troost-Ekong was in action for Udinese in their Italian Serie A league clash with Lecce on Wednesday.

The Nigeria international returned from suspension to feature in the game but he was on the losing side as Lecce stunned Udinese 2-1 at the Dacia Arena stadium in Udine.

 

Marco Mancosu equalized for Lecce from the penalty spot, shortly after Samir had given Udinese the lead in the 36th minutes of the game.

 

The away side completed the comeback Gianluca Lapadula scored the winner with nine minutes left to play from the 90.

 

The defeat left Udinese 14th on the table with 42 points but they sitter seven points above the relegation zone with a game left to play.

 

Ekong has now featured in 29 of Udinese’s 37 league games this season.
